Option Orientation Portrait Landscape Media Plain Paper Transparency Transparency (Extra Dry Time) HP Glossy Paper HP Glossy Paper (Extra Dry Time) HP Premium Inkjet Paper Media Size Letter Legal Executive No. 10 A4 DL Use Whenever You Need To Print ... Across the width of the page (letter-style). Portrait is the default Orientation setting. Across the length of the page (spreadsheet-style). On bond or photocopy paper and envelopes. Plain Paper is the default Media setting. On HP Premium Transparency Film. If you are printing more than one page, the printer waits several minutes between printing transparencies to allow time for the ink to dry. In high humidity where ink on transparencies may dry slowly. The printer stops printing after each transparency. You may want to remove each transparency from the printer OUT tray before restarting printing. Click OK in the dialog box to restart printing. On HP Premium Glossy Paper. If you are printing more than one page, the printer waits several minutes between printing sheets to allow time for the ink to dry. In high humidity where glossy pages may dry slowly. The printer stops printing after each sheet. You may want to remove each sheet from the printer OUT tray before restarting printing. Click OK in the dialog box to restart printing. On HP Premium Inkjet Paper to enhance output. Print on standard US paper size (8.5 x 11 in.) Letter is the default Media Size in the US. Print on US legal-sized paper (8.5 x 14 in.). Print on US executive-sized paper (7.5 x 10.5 in.). Print on standard US envelope size (4.125 x 9.5 in.). Print on standard European paper size (210 x 297 mm.). A4 is the default Media Size in Europe. Print on standard European envelope size (220 x 110 mm.).
